1 / 1 / 0
Регистрация: 20.09.2014
Сообщений: 70
1

Можно ли обратиться к DataGridView по номеру строки и имени поля

02.10.2014, 15:53. Показов 1127. Ответов 5
Метки нет (Все метки)

Студворк — интернет-сервис помощи студентам
Я новичок, не пинайте строго за терминологию.
Есть такой код:

C#
1
2
3
4
5
6
7
8
9
private DataTable tableStudents = new DataTable(); // Источник данных (люди)
...
 
void dataGridView1_CellClick(object sender, DataGridViewCellEventArgs e)
        {
            int idrai = (int) tableStudents.Rows[e.RowIndex][0];
 
                          MessageBox.Show("Я выбрал этого человека "+idrai.ToString());
        }
В dataGridView1_CellClick я обращаюсь к DataTable по номеру строки и столбца. Все работает нормально. А можно мне обратиться по номеру строки и имени поля, что-то вроде(так не сработает):

C#
1
2
3
4
5
6
void dataGridView1_CellClick(object sender, DataGridViewCellEventArgs e)
        {
            int idrai = (int) tableStudents.Rows[e.RowIndex]["id"];
 
                          MessageBox.Show("Я выбрал этого человека "+idrai.ToString());
        }
0
Programming
Эксперт
94731 / 64177 / 26122
Регистрация: 12.04.2006
Сообщений: 116,782
02.10.2014, 15:53
Ответы с готовыми решениями:

Как обратиться к столбцу DataGridView по его имени
Каким образом можно заполнить столбец Column1 данными из comboBox5, обратившись к столбцу по имени?...

Невозможно выполнить выборку по имени поля (по номеру поля все работает)
Вот кусок кода: conn = new SqlCeConnection("Data Source = Database.sdf;"); ...

Можно ли обратиться к объекту формы по имени в строковом виде
Возник вопрос по поводу, возможно ли обратиться к объекту формы через переменную, так это бы...

Как обратиться к объекту по имени со строки?
Например есть объекты Object1, Object2 и т.д. Мне нужно обратиться к объекту Object с номером n...

5
79 / 79 / 37
Регистрация: 11.09.2014
Сообщений: 579
02.10.2014, 16:14 2
что пишет?
0
1 / 1 / 0
Регистрация: 20.09.2014
Сообщений: 70
02.10.2014, 16:44  [ТС] 3
Тысячу раз прошу прощения, но все заработало. Я и сам не понял почему, видимо косяк в другом месте был. Иными словами и первый, и второй вариант полностью рабочие.
С 5 утра программирую, завязывать пора на сегодня.
0
79 / 79 / 37
Регистрация: 11.09.2014
Сообщений: 579
02.10.2014, 17:05 4
и такое бывает.
ладно, удачи

Добавлено через 3 минуты
забыл уточнить, тебе нужен direct3D
0
1 / 1 / 0
Регистрация: 20.09.2014
Сообщений: 70
02.10.2014, 21:08  [ТС] 5
Спасибо.
А зачем мне direct3D?
0
79 / 79 / 37
Регистрация: 11.09.2014
Сообщений: 579
03.10.2014, 14:32 6
оп... не тебе... нужен отпуск
0
IT_Exp
Эксперт
87844 / 49110 / 22898
Регистрация: 17.06.2006
Сообщений: 92,604
03.10.2014, 14:32
Помогаю со студенческими работами здесь

Получить значение из DataGridView по номеру строки и столбца
зная X и Y можно ли получить значение поля из dataGridView?

Как обратиться к значению ячейки выделенной строки DataGridView?
Подскажите, как обратиться к значению ячейки выделенной строки. Индекс/имя ячейки известны.

Можно ли разбить строки на слова при strtok и обратиться к нужному слову?
Вот предположим есть какой-то текст fdjgd f.df dfdgwe wek eu fkkkk Предположим мне нужно...

Есть строка неизвестной длины. Как можно обратиться к конкретному элементу строки?
Есть строка неизвестной длины. Как можно обратиться к конкретному элементу строки? Почему не...


Искать еще темы с ответами

Или воспользуйтесь поиском по форуму:
6
Ответ Создать тему
Опции темы

КиберФорум - форум программистов, компьютерный форум, программирование
Powered by vBulletin
Copyright ©2000 - 2023, CyberForum.ru